      <content>i went on sunday evening.  the food tents are more in the center of the intersection.  the stalls on the west side of the park are just the usual "junk."

i would say fatty crab is the best stall.  the beef tacos and sausage tacos were very good(some of the best i had in nyc).  the "fatty dog" was a banh mi style sausage, ok, not great.  they stall serve wine and beer which is cool.  hill country was out of bbq beef so we tried the chili which was ok.

wafel and dinges was there along with a crepe, cupcake, scandanavian, ben &amp; jerrys, and a bakery with apple cider(hot and cold) and fresh apples.

definately something to check out.</content>
